I think the solar road is already done for, for reasons already mentioned. The energy required to clear the snow on a highway is two orders of magnitude greater than the energy incident on the road area. And it's crazy to drive big trucks over your billion dollar solar farm.
Building a solar collector roof over the highway might work. At least it could be tilted maximize collector efficiency and shake off the snow.
